Re: Parky's Prize HVX
Always hate being the bearer of bad news, but yes, this is the bleeding you can see on an HVX infected plants. Some get bleeding that is a darker color and others will be a lighter color. This one the bleeding/discoloration is lighter.
Also I suggest people ignore the first set of leaves and only look at the newest and in this case the newest leaf is showing symptoms too.
Sorry, this plant has a virus
